Important differences between brown rice and yolk

  • Brown rice has more manganese; however, yolk has more choline, selenium, vitamin B12, vitamin B5, phosphorus, vitamin D, and vitamin B2.
  • Yolk's daily need coverage for cholesterol is 362% more.
  • Brown rice has 18 times more manganese than yolk. Brown rice has 0.974mg of manganese, while yolk has 0.055mg.
  • Brown rice is lower in saturated fat.
  • Brown rice has a higher glycemic index than yolk.

The food varieties used in the comparison are Rice, brown, long-grain, cooked and Egg, yolk, raw, fresh.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Brown rice Yolk DV% diff.
Cholesterol 0mg 1085mg 362%
Choline 9.2mg 820.2mg 147%
Selenium 5.8µg 56µg 91%
Vitamin B12 0µg 1.95µg 81%
Vitamin B5 0.38mg 2.99mg 52%
Vitamin A 0µg 381µg 42%
Saturated fat 0.26g 9.551g 42%
Phosphorus 103mg 390mg 41%
Manganese 0.974mg 0.055mg 40%
Fats 0.97g 26.54g 39%
Vitamin B2 0.069mg 0.528mg 35%
Folate 9µg 146µg 34%
Monounsaturated fat 0.369g 11.738g 28%
Iron 0.56mg 2.73mg 27%
Vitamin D 0IU 218IU 27%
Vitamin D 0µg 5.4µg 27%
Protein 2.74g 15.86g 26%
Polyunsaturated fat 0.366g 4.204g 26%
Vitamin B6 0.123mg 0.35mg 17%
Vitamin B3 2.561mg 0.024mg 16%
Vitamin E 0.17mg 2.58mg 16%
Zinc 0.71mg 2.3mg 14%
Calcium 3mg 129mg 13%
Calories 123kcal 322kcal 10%
Starch 24.79g 10%
Magnesium 39mg 5mg 8%
Carbs 25.58g 3.59g 7%
Fiber 1.6g 0g 6%
Copper 0.106mg 0.077mg 3%
Sodium 4mg 48mg 2%
Potassium 86mg 109mg 1%
Net carbs 23.98g 3.59g N/A
Sugar 0.24g 0.56g N/A
Vitamin B1 0.178mg 0.176mg 0%
Vitamin K 0.2µg 0.7µg 0%
